We are seeking a skilled and driven L2 Application Support Engineer to join our Managed Services team. In this role, you will own the second-line resolution of application incidents across a portfolio of enterprise platforms, working closely with Level 1 support, development, infrastructure, and business stakeholders to ensure service continuity, SLA compliance, and continuous improvement. You will be the technical bridge between frontline operations and engineering teams, driving root cause analysis, proactive monitoring, and structured change delivery.

Incident And Problem

Management · Own end-to-end resolution of L2 application incidents escalated from L1 & L1.5 teams, ensuring timely triaging, investigation, and restoration within defined SLA windows. · Perform deep-dive root cause analysis (RCA) for recurring or high-severity incidents and implement corrective actions to prevent recurrence. · Document incident timelines, impact assessments, and resolution steps in ServiceNow with accuracy and completeness. · Coordinate with L3 engineering and infrastructure teams for incidents requiring code-level fixes or infrastructure remediation, maintaining clear ownership throughout. · Produce weekly and monthly status reports, as well as reports covering individual business segments, for business and technology stakeholders. · Monitor assignment group queues to ensure the team is not breaching SLAs, is responding to tickets in a timely manner, and is meeting businesIncident anCs expectations. · Drive problem management activities, including trend analysis, known error database (KEDB) maintenance, and workaround documentation.

Application Monitoring And

Observability · Monitor application health, performance, and availability using observability tools including Datadog, covering infrastructure metrics, APM traces, log pipelines, synthetic monitors, and dashboards. · Configure and maintain Datadog monitors, alerts, and notification channels to ensure proactive detection of anomalies before they impact end users. · Analyse application logs, traces, and metrics to identify performance bottlenecks, memory leaks, database query degradation, and integration failures. · Establish and refine alert thresholds, runbooks, and on-call playbooks to reduce alert fatigue and accelerate mean time to resolution (MTTR). · Participate in Datadog enablement activities across supported application teams, driving adoption of observability best practices.

Change And Release

Management · Assess, review, and support application change requests, ensuring proper impact analysis, rollback plans, and compliance with the change management framework. · Coordinate scheduled deployments, hotfixes, and patch releases across managed application stacks, including validation and post-deployment sanity checks. · Manage vulnerability remediation and security patch deployments in alignment with CBRE's patch management policies, including application-level deployments for Vietnam Residential and other designated environments. · Support SSIS package deployments and ETL pipeline changes within CM (Capital Markets)



application scope, coordinating with data engineering teams. · Ensure all changes are logged, approved, and communicated to stakeholders per ITIL change management standards. KPI Metrics And Scorecard Reporting · Generate and publish weekly and monthly KPI dashboards covering incident volumes, SLA adherence, MTTR, first-contact resolution rates, and escalation trends. · Prepare scorecard reports for business and technology stakeholders, providing clear performance narratives and improvement actions. · Build and maintain ServiceNow reports and scheduled report configurations to automate operational reporting for the Managed Services portfolio. · Identify data quality issues in CMDB (Configuration Management Database) tables, views, and stored procedures, and coordinate corrections with the CMDB team. · Use data-driven insights to support continuous improvement initiatives and leadership reviews.

Escalation Handling And Stakeholder

Communication · Act as the primary escalation point for critical application issues, ensuring senior stakeholders receive timely, accurate, and jargon-free status updates throughout the incident lifecycle. · Manage major incident bridges, driving structured war-room conversations, assigning action owners, and producing post-incident review (PIR) reports. · Coordinate cross-team Disaster Recovery (DR) exercises, including planning, execution oversight, status communication, and completion sign-off for Tier 1 DR activities. · Liaise with vendor support teams and third-party application owners when incidents require external escalation, tracking resolution and maintaining SLA accountability.

Access And Configuration

Management · Administer access provisioning and de-provisioning across managed applications, ensuring compliance with CBRE's access management policies and segregation-of-duties controls. · Process user access requests, role modifications, and periodic access reviews within defined SLA timeframes. · Maintain accurate CMDB configuration items (CIs) for supported applications, environments, and dependencies. · Manage Power Automate flows supporting operational processes, including troubleshooting failures and coordinating enhancements with the automation team. Ad-hoc Request Handling And Process Management · Handle ad-hoc service requests from business teams, including data extracts, environment refreshes, configuration queries, and one-off operational tasks, within agreed response timelines. · Respond to process queries from application teams and business users, clarifying operational procedures and guiding resolution of ambiguous scenarios. · Identify opportunities to automate repetitive L2 tasks using scripting, Power Automate,



or ServiceNow workflow automation. · Maintain up-to-date standard operating procedures (SOPs), troubleshooting guides, and knowledge base articles to reduce repeat escalations from L1. · Support onboarding of current applications into the Managed Services portfolio, contributing to runbook creation, monitoring setup, and knowledge transfer.

Key Requirements ·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field. · 5 to 7 years of experience in application support, managed services, or a similar L2/L3 operations role. · Demonstrated experience with ITIL-aligned incident, problem, change, and request management processes. · Hands-on experience with ServiceNow — ticket management, report building, and scheduler configuration. · Proficiency with Datadog or equivalent observability platforms (APM, log management, infrastructure monitoring, dashboards, alerting). · Working knowledge of SQL, CMDB structures, stored procedures, and data views for operational queries and reporting. · Familiarity with ETL concepts and SSIS package management for data pipeline support. · Experience with Power Automate or similar low-code automation tools. · Strong analytical and structured troubleshooting skills across multi-tier application architectures (web, application, database, integration layers). · Excellent ver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to present technical findings clearly to non-technical stakeholders. · Ability to manage multiple concurrent incidents and service requests in a fast-paced, SLA-driven environment.

Must Have

Skills · Proficiency in Datadog for application and infrastructure monitoring, alerting, and dashboard configuration. · Strong ServiceNow skills covering incident, problem, change, and request management, plus report and scheduler setup. · Solid understanding of ITIL frameworks — incident lifecycle, RCA, KEDB, and change advisory board (CAB) processes. · Experience performing root cause analysis and writing clear post-incident review (PIR) reports. · Hands-on SQL skills for querying application databases, CMDB tables, and stored procedures. · Ability to work independently across ambiguous, high-pressure situations and drive resolution without constant supervision. · Experience coordinating escalations across development, infrastructure, and vendor teams. · KPI reporting and scorecard preparation for management and business stakeholders.

Preferred Qualifications · ITIL Foundation certification (v3 or v4). · Datadog certifications or equivalent observability platform credentials. · Certifications in Microsoft Azure, AWS, or Google Cloud Platform. · Experience supporting enterprise SaaS platforms in a managed services or outsourced IT environment. · Familiarity with scripting languages such as Python or PowerShell for operational automation. · Exposure to Disaster Recovery planning and execution for enterprise applications. · Experience with Alteryx, Power BI, or similar tools for operational analytics and reporting.
